律蔵 雑犍度 段落4
At that time the monks from the group of six rubbed their bodies—thighs, arms, chest, and back—against walls while bathing. People complained and criticized them, “How can the Sakyan monastics do this? They’re just like boxers and city slickers who beautify their bodies!” … “You shouldn’t rub your body against a wall while bathing. If you do, you commit an offense of wrong conduct.” At that time the monks from the group of six rubbed their bodies—thighs, arms, chest, and back—against a rubbing board while bathing. People complained and criticized them, “How can the Sakyan monastics do this? They’re just like householders who indulge in worldly pleasures!” “You shouldn’t rub your body against a rubbing board while bathing. If you do, you commit an offense of wrong conduct.”
